What Materials Are Commonly Used in Non Aluminum Baking Sheets and What Are Their Benefits?

The main materials commonly used in non-aluminum baking sheets include:

  • Stainless Steel: Stainless steel baking sheets are durable, non-reactive, and resistant to rust and corrosion, making them ideal for a variety of baking tasks.
  • Silicone-Coated Sheets: These sheets feature a non-stick silicone coating that allows for easy food release and simplifies cleaning, while also being heat resistant up to high temperatures.
  • Carbon Steel: Carbon steel baking sheets are prized for their ability to conduct heat evenly, which helps to achieve better browning and crisping of baked goods.
  • Ceramic: Ceramic baking sheets offer excellent heat retention and distribution, making them great for slow and even baking, while also providing a non-toxic surface for cooking.
  • Glass: Glass baking sheets are non-reactive and allow for easy monitoring of the baking process, making them suitable for both baking and serving purposes.

Stainless steel baking sheets are a popular choice because they do not warp, are easy to clean, and can handle high oven temperatures without degrading. Their durability ensures that they last for years, making them a reliable option for those who bake frequently.

Silicone-coated sheets provide the convenience of non-stick baking without the need for additional oils or sprays, which can be beneficial for health-conscious bakers. The silicone layer also makes these sheets easy to clean, often allowing for quick rinsing or even dishwasher use.

Carbon steel is a favorite among professional bakers due to its superior heat conduction properties. This material can develop a natural non-stick surface over time when properly seasoned, enhancing its performance and providing excellent results.

Ceramic baking sheets are aesthetically pleasing and provide consistent heat distribution, making them perfect for delicate baked goods that require gentle cooking. They are also non-reactive, meaning they won’t alter the flavor of acidic ingredients like tomatoes or citrus.

Glass baking sheets are versatile and allow bakers to see the progress of their cooking without having to open the oven door. They are also microwave-safe, making them a multifunctional option for reheating or baking, while remaining non-reactive and safe for use with various foods.

How Do Silicone Baking Sheets Compare to Steel Baking Sheets?

Aspect Silicone Baking Sheets Steel Baking Sheets
Material Made from food-grade silicone, non-stick and flexible. Made from stainless steel, sturdy and durable.
Heat Resistance Can withstand temperatures up to 450°F (232°C). Handles high temperatures, typically up to 500°F (260°C).
Durability Can wear out over time with heavy use; may need replacement. Highly durable; can last for years with proper maintenance.
Ease of Cleaning Easy to clean; usually dishwasher safe. Requires more scrubbing; not always dishwasher safe.
Weight Lightweight and easy to handle. Heavier, which can add stability in the oven.
Price Generally more affordable, with prices ranging from $10-$25. Typically more expensive, with prices ranging from $20-$50.
Oven Safety Safe for use in the oven, but should not be directly under the broiler. Safe for all oven types, including broilers.
Environmental Impact Reusable and can be made from sustainable materials. Durable, recyclable, but energy-intensive to produce.

What Features Should You Look for in Non Aluminum Baking Sheets for Optimal Cooking?

When searching for the best non-aluminum baking sheets for a toaster oven, consider the following features:

  • Material: Look for materials such as stainless steel, ceramic, or silicone that are known for their durability and non-reactivity with food. Stainless steel is particularly favored for its strength and resistance to warping, while ceramic offers excellent heat retention and even cooking.
  • Non-stick Surface: A non-stick coating can greatly enhance the baking experience by allowing for easy food release and simplified cleaning. However, ensure that the non-stick surface is free from harmful chemicals, such as PFOA, for safety and health considerations.
  • Size and Compatibility: Choose a baking sheet that fits well in your toaster oven, allowing for proper air circulation and even heat distribution. Measure the interior dimensions of your toaster oven before purchasing to ensure the baking sheet is appropriately sized.
  • Thickness and Weight: Heavier and thicker baking sheets typically offer better heat conduction and resistance to warping, which is essential for consistent baking results. A substantial weight also indicates quality and longevity, reducing the likelihood of bending under high temperatures.
  • Easy to Clean: Look for baking sheets that are dishwasher safe or have smooth surfaces that are easy to wipe down. Consider materials that do not retain stains or odors, ensuring that your baking sheets remain in excellent condition over time.
  • Versatility: Select baking sheets that can be used for a variety of cooking tasks, such as roasting vegetables, baking cookies, or reheating leftovers. A versatile baking sheet can serve multiple purposes, making it a valuable addition to your kitchen tools.
  • Heat Resistance: Ensure that the baking sheet can withstand high temperatures, typically up to 500°F or more, to accommodate a range of baking recipes. This feature is crucial for achieving optimal results without risking damage to the baking sheet.

How Can You Care for and Maintain Non Aluminum Baking Sheets to Extend Their Lifespan?

Caring for and maintaining non-aluminum baking sheets is essential to extend their lifespan and ensure optimal performance.

  • Regular Cleaning: It is crucial to clean non-aluminum baking sheets after each use to prevent food residue buildup. Use warm soapy water and a soft sponge to avoid scratching the surface, as abrasive materials can damage the non-stick coating.
  • Avoiding High Heat: Most non-aluminum baking sheets are not designed to withstand extremely high temperatures. Always check the manufacturer’s guidelines for the maximum temperature to prevent warping or degradation of the non-stick surface.
  • Proper Storage: Store non-aluminum baking sheets in a cool, dry place, ideally stacked with protective layers between them. This prevents scratching and other damage caused by contact with other cookware.
  • Using Appropriate Utensils: When using non-aluminum baking sheets, opt for silicone or wooden utensils instead of metal ones to avoid scratching the non-stick surface. Using the right utensils prolongs the life of the baking sheets and maintains their non-stick properties.
  • Periodic Seasoning: Depending on the type of non-stick coating, periodic seasoning may be beneficial. Lightly oiling the surface before use can help maintain the non-stick properties and enhance the baking performance.
  • Avoiding Dishwashers: While some non-aluminum baking sheets may be labeled as dishwasher safe, washing them by hand is often the safest method to preserve their quality. Dishwashers can expose them to harsh detergents and high heat that may damage the non-stick finish.
